Señales y efectos Debido a que los componentes sólidos son una llamada de función, solo ejecutan una vez la creación. Por lo tanto, si tuviera una señal a la que necesitaba acceder fuera de la plantilla, tendría que envolverla en un sentido. Dentro del JSX, puede llamar al Getter de señal, como acabamos de hacer con Count (), y le dará el valor reactivo a medida que cambia. Sin embargo, en el cuerpo de la función, debe usar un efecto: console.log («Count:», Count ()); // ❌ No rastreado: solo se ejecuta una vez durante la inicialización. createEffect (() => {console.log (count ()); // ✅ Se actualizará cuando `count ()` cambia.}); // fragmento de los documentos Entonces, UseeFectect es un tipo de observador ad hoc para señales. Cada vez que necesite realizar algún efecto fuera de plantilla basado en una señal, eso es lo que necesita usar. Entre CreateSignal, CreateEffect y la reactividad nativa de JSX, tienes la mayoría de los elementos básicos de reactividad. Obtener una API remota con capacidades de capas sólidas CreaterSource en la parte superior de las características básicas de las señales. Una de esas capacidades es CreaterSource, lo que facilita la manejar las solicitudes asíncronas de manera reactiva. Esta es una capa simple sobre CreateSignal. Usémoslo Crear un componente de broma que obtenga 10 chistes de la API de broma y los muestra.